World gold price continues to decrease today

As of 5:30 p.m. this afternoon, Vietnam time, the world gold price reached 3,756.39 USD/ounce, down 0.36% or 13.74 USD/ounce compared to yesterday.

Based on today's USD/VND exchange rate at Vietcombank (26,450 VND/USD), today's world gold price is equivalent to 119.8 million VND/tael.

Domestic gold price this afternoon September 25, 2025

As of 5:30 p.m. this afternoon, September 25, 2025, the domestic gold bar price decreased by 600,000 VND/tael in both buying and selling directions compared to yesterday. Specifically:

The price of SJC gold bars was listed by DOJI Group at 132.5 - 134.5 million VND/tael (buy - sell). At the same time, the price of gold bars was listed by Saigon Jewelry Company Limited - SJC and PNJ gold bars at 132.5 - 134.5 million VND/tael (buy - sell).

At Mi Hong Jewelry Company, the price of Mi Hong gold at the time of survey was listed at 133.5 - 134.5 million VND/tael for buying and selling. The price of gold bars at Bao Tin Minh Chau Company Limited was traded by the enterprise at 132.5 - 134.5 million VND/tael (buying and selling).

The price of SJC gold bars at Phu Quy is traded by businesses at 132 - 134.5 million VND/tael (buy - sell).

Silver price this afternoon, September 25: Domestic price increases, world price decreases

As of 5:30 p.m. on September 25, domestic and international silver prices had opposite movements. While domestic silver prices continued to increase slightly, world silver prices recorded a downward trend.

At Ancarat Precious Metals Company, 2024 Ancarat 999 silver bars (1 tael) are traded at 1,674 - 1,712 million VND/tael. With a size of 1kg, the price of silver bars is at 44,640 - 45,654 million VND/kg, while 2025 Ancarat 999 silver bars (1kg) are listed at 43,924 - 45,074 million VND/kg.

Phu Quy Gold and Gemstone Group also adjusted the price up. Silver bars and silver ingots 999 (1 tael) were both at 1,680 - 1,732 million VND/tael, an increase of 5,000 VND/tael compared to the morning of September 24. For silver ingots 999 (1 kg), the transaction price was 44,799 - 46,186 million VND/kg, an increase of 133,000 VND/kg.

In the world market, the spot silver price at 5:30 p.m. (Vietnam time) was at 43.83 USD/ounce, down 0.19 USD compared to yesterday. Previously, silver had reached a multi-year peak of 44.47 USD/ounce.

According to expert James Hyerczyk, this slight decrease is just a temporary correction, as the market awaits important economic data, including the PCE index released at the end of the week. He commented that silver not only benefits from the Fed's loose monetary policy but also has great demand in the electrification and solar energy sectors.

Although the yield on the 10-year US Treasury bond rose, limiting the short-term rally, the long-term trend of silver remains positive.

USD exchange rate on the afternoon of September 25: Domestic and international prices both increased

USD exchange rate on the afternoon of September 25, the State Bank announced the central exchange rate at 25,191 VND/USD, an increase of 5 VND compared to yesterday.

With a margin of ±5%, the ceiling rate is determined at 26,451 VND/USD and the floor rate is 23,931 VND/USD.

At the State Bank of Vietnam, the reference exchange rate remained unchanged at 23,982 - 26,400 VND/USD.

At commercial banks, the USD was adjusted up slightly by 5-10 VND this morning compared to the previous session. At 5:30 p.m., Vietcombank listed 26,200-26,450 VND/USD, up 5 VND in the buying direction.

BIDV listed 26,240 - 26,450 VND/USD, up 5 VND in both directions. Currently, the lowest USD buying price is 26,200 VND/USD and the highest is 26,240 VND/USD, while the common selling price is 26,450 VND/USD.

In the free market, the USD exchange rate increased more strongly this morning, adding 50 VND in both directions, trading around 26,490 - 26,590 VND/USD.

Internationally, the DXY index rose 0.60% to 97.85 points, showing that the USD strengthened against many other currencies. Specifically, the USD increased 0.83% to 148.85 yen, the highest level in 3 weeks, increased 0.54% to 0.795 Swiss franc, while the EUR decreased 0.69% to 1.1734 USD. The British pound also lost 0.58% to 1.3443 USD.

Among commodity currencies, the New Zealand dollar fell 0.79% to $0.581 after a new Reserve Bank governor was named. The Australian dollar fell 0.29% to $0.658 as August inflation rose 3%, beating forecasts and adding pressure ahead of the upcoming policy meeting.

Oil price today September 25, 2025: Slight decrease due to profit taking

World oil prices fell slightly in the session on September 25 as investors took profits and worried about weakening demand in winter and the return of supply from Kurdistan.

On the afternoon of September 25, Brent crude oil prices fell 0.7% to 68.82 USD/barrel, while US WTI crude oil fell 0.8% to 64.45 USD/barrel. A day earlier, both types of oil rose 2.5%, reaching their highest levels since early August thanks to a surprise drop in US crude oil inventories and concerns about the Russia-Ukraine conflict affecting supply.

The Ministry of Industry and Trade announced new retail prices of gasoline and oil, effective from 3:00 p.m. on September 25. Specifically as follows:

- E5 RON92 gasoline price decreased by 370 VND/liter to 19,610 VND/liter.

- RON 95-III gasoline price decreased by 440 VND/liter, to 20,160 VND/liter.

- Diesel oil slightly decreased by 50 VND/liter, to 18,650 VND/liter.

- Kerosene price increased by 80 VND/liter to 18,620 VND/liter.

- Fuel oil price increased by 70 VND/kg, up to 15,200 VND/kg.

During this period, the Ministry of Industry and Trade and the Ministry of Finance did not set aside or use the Price Stabilization Fund.
